Understanding Respiratory tract Management Techniques

What is Respiratory tract Management?

Airway monitoring refers to the methods utilized to guarantee the patency of the airway between the setting and an individual's lungs. This consists of stopping obstruction, making certain adequate ventilation, and supplying adequate oxygenation.

Importance of Appropriate Air flow Techniques

Proper ventilation methods are essential for maintaining oxygen degrees in critically sick clients. Insufficient air flow can bring about hypoxia, which has significant repercussions consisting of organ failing or death.

FAQs Concerning Airway Administration Challenges

FAQ 1: What Must I Do If I Encounter Difficulty Intubating a Patient?

If you experience trouble intubating a client, take into consideration asking for assistance from coworkers experienced in difficult airways. Use adjuncts such as video laryngoscopes if readily available, which can offer far better visualization than straight laryngoscopy alone.

FAQ 2: How Can I Boost My Team's Interaction Throughout Respiratory tract Emergencies?

Conduct normal simulation drills focusing on emergency circumstances that need clear communication among staff member. Developing standardized interaction procedures can substantially boost teamwork under pressure.

image

FAQ 3: What Are Some Indicators That A Person Demands Immediate Ventilator Support?

Signs that an individual may call for instant ventilator support consist of extreme breathing distress (e.g., tachypnea), modified mental condition as a result of hypoxia, or evidence of respiratory muscle mass fatigue (e.g., accessory muscle usage).

FAQ 4: Is There a Standard Procedure for Managing Individuals with Tracheostomies?

Yes! Acquaint yourself with institutional procedures pertaining to tracheostomy treatment, including sucking treatments, cuff inflation/deflation techniques, and emergency situation treatments when faced with accidental decannulation.

FAQ 5: Can Improperly Managed Airways Cause Long-Term Complications?

Absolutely! Insufficient respiratory tract administration can lead to long-term difficulties such as lung scarring from barotrauma or persistent dysphagia from prolonged intubation demanding careful monitoring post-extubation periods.
